I'm sure this question is beyond the scope of this project itself, but what would be the general approach to integrating my (working) Mathics core/Django installation to a local Apache web server running on the same machine? Perhaps all Python apps are integrated into Apache in roughly the same way, perhaps not.
My motivation is that now I have Mathics running OK locally,
- there's a terminal window open and Mathics depends on it staying open
- it won't restart when my machine restarts
I would prefer it just be running in the background so that when I go to the url, it just works, just like any other website.
If I end up pushing this to Apache, perhaps I could put those integration files into a pull request. And it could just be an optional part of setup.
